I Live With No Regrets: Malaika Arora After Breaking Up With Arjun Kapoor

Malaika Arora, who recently ended her five-year relationship with Arjun Kapoor, says she has no regrets about the choices she's made, as they have shaped her life in meaningful ways.

In an interview with GlobalSpa Magazine, Malaika shared, "I believe every choice I have made, both personally and professionally, has shaped my life for a reason. I live with no regrets and feel fortunate that things have unfolded the way they have."

Reports in May suggested that Malaika and Arjun had decided to part ways. Despite the breakup, both are expected to respect each other's privacy and maintain a dignified silence. A source close to the pair had told a website earlier: "They had a long, loving, and fruitful relationship that, unfortunately, has run its course. This doesn't mean there is any bad blood between them. They respect each other immensely and have been a pillar of strength for each other."

The source added that both Malaika and Arjun will hold a special place in each other's hearts, but they have mutually chosen to move forward separately. "They won't allow anyone to drag or dissect their relationship," the source told Pinkvilla.

Looking to the future, Malaika is eager to take on new opportunities in the entertainment industry. She expressed her interest in exploring substantial acting roles, saying, "While I have done guest appearances and moments in films, I would love the experience of playing a well-developed, substantial role." She also revealed her ambitions to launch a chain of cafes and restaurants offering healthy cuisine. While she continues to enjoy her roles on television and in films, her entrepreneurial ventures have brought her a new sense of joy and perspective on life.

Nonetheless, Arjun Kapoor stood by her during the difficult phase following the death of her step father Anil Mehta who died by suicide in September.
